Have you heard about Snap Send Solve?

They help to keep shared spaces safe, clean and great to be in.

If you've spotted damage or something that needs fixing within your neighbourhood, you can alert local 'solvers' by using the Snap Send Solve app and website. Solvers include local councils, water authorities, power companies, government organisations, telcos, universities, and much more!

Congratulations to our 2023 Community Fund recipients!

The Donnybrae Community Fund has awarded 16 not-for-profit groups from within the areas of Craigieburn, Donnybrook and Wollert with a $1,500 grant bringing the 2023 prize pool to $24,000.

An annual initiative of Dennis Family Corporation, the developer of the Donnybrae community, this year marks the third year the Donnybrae Community Fund has been running.

Get to know your local council and find out what can it do for you.

In Victoria, there are 79 councils representing more than 6 million people. Each one is essentially an area-based, representative government with a legislative and electoral mandate to manage local issues and plan for the needs of the local community.
